    Dark Discussions Podcast – Episode 624 – THE FIRST OMEN (2024)

    Dark Discussions Podcast – Episode 624 – THE FIRST OMEN (2024)

    When THE OMEN (1976) was released, it received very good reviews even if some critics tried to say it was made to profit on the success of the 1973 film, THE EXORCIST. But it itself has become a classic movie and won numerous awards at various award shows. It became a franchise of films, and even had a remake. Now a prequal has appeared entitled THE FIRST OMEN (2024).
    In the early 1970’s, American Margaret (Nell Tiger Free) arrives in Rome to become a nun. She meets fellow initiates as she tries to adjust to the rigors of the nunnery she happens to be placed. After some shocking deaths, and an appearance of a strange priest, she begins to doubt if her new home is as safe as she first thought.
    The movie is directed by Arkasha Stevenson and written by TIm Smith, Arkasha Stevenson, and Keith Thomas. The feature stars Nell Tiger Free along with Ralph Ineson, Sonia Braga, and Bill Nighly. Receiving fairly decent reviews, does the movie live up to the original? Your co-hosts take a look and give their thoughts.

    Dark Discussions Podcast – Episode 623 - BAGHEAD (2024)

    Dark Discussions Podcast – Episode 623 - BAGHEAD (2024)

    Witches in horror are one of the most interesting monsters. They can be the broomstick and black cauldron type with green skin and pointy hats, or they can be as nefarious as those seen in such films like THE LORDS OF SALEM (2012) and THE AUTOPSY OF JANE DOE (2016). The new film, BAGHEAD (2024), is another take for this villain that was just released to the streaming station Shudder.
    Iris (Freya Allan) hasn't seen her father in years. When he dies, he leaves her an old but impressive tavern that she can either sell or try to make ends meet. After signing the typical lawyer-like paperwork, she moves into the tavern to begin her new life. When a strange man breaks in and offers her money to see the woman in the basement, Iris has to make a decision that may determine whether she lives or dies.
    The movie has received mixed reviews both from critics and audiences alike. With his feature length debut, director Alberto Corredor makes an impressively atmospheric movie. The question is, does the script live up to its production values and its impressive cast that includes the "it girl" Freya Allan. Dark Discussions takes a look at this movie with all the buzz and gives their thoughts.

    Dark Discussions Podcast – Episode 622 - Talk To Me (2023)

    Dark Discussions Podcast – Episode 622 - Talk To Me (2023)

    Over 25 years ago, the Japanese film, RINGU (1998), led a wave of horror films that took some sort of object and turned it into a talisman. Supernatural evil then begins to haunt or curse teenagers or college co-eds leaving many dead, and the remainder including the survivor girl being unable to ever escape the paranormal blight that follows them forever. The Australian film, TALK TO ME (2023), took the common trope and made it feel fresher than it deserved to be.
    Mia (Sophie Wilde) and her friend Jade (Alexandra Jensen) head to a house party where their high school friends have come upon an embalmed hand that can turn spirits corporeal for the person who holds the hand. When Jade's little brother Riley (Joe Bird) wants a try, things turn deadly as a curse leaves Riley injured and forces Mia into a conundrum that could ultimately lead to her death.
    Two new filmmakers, brothers Danny and Michael Philippou, directed this surprise A24 hit. Receiving fairly impressive reviews from reviewers while being enjoyed by audiences, the movie made $92M USD at the box office against a budget of $4.5M USD. With its success, the film landed up on many top ten lists of 2023. Dark Discussions takes a look at this interesting film and gives their thoughts.
